How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wheaton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wheaton Studio Apartments | $1,736 | $685 | $7,038 |
| Wheaton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,028 | $1,259 | $6,973 |
| Wheaton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,537 | $1,358 | $9,518 |
| Wheaton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,145 | $1,899 | $10,000+ |
| Wheaton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,110 | $2,831 | $3,350 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Wheaton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,370 | $850 | $4,250 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$3,287 | $1,600 | $5,399 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$3,782 | $2,850 | $6,500 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$5,052 | $1,100 | $8,750 |
| 6 Bedroom Homes | $9,600 | $9,600 | $9,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Wheaton
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in Wheaton, MD?
As of today, August 08, 2026, there are currently 441 available Wheaton apartments priced from $685 to $12,250, with an average monthly rent of $2,301.
How much are Studio apartments in Wheaton?
There are currently 88 Studio Apartments in Wheaton with rent ranges from $685 to $7,038 with an average price of $1,736.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Wheaton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Wheaton ranges from $1,259 to $6,973 with an average monthly rent of $2,028.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Wheaton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Wheaton range from $1,358 to $9,518.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,537.
How expensive are Wheaton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 79 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Wheaton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,899 to $12,250 - averaging $3,145 for the location.
